Abstract
The waterproof integrated device of automotive air outlet sterilization, it is characterized in that, including housing, is equipped with water suction strainer at the housing air outlet, string has hydroscopic high-molecular resin sphere in the mesh of the water suction strainer;Sterilization mechanism is set on the inside of the water suction strainer, the structure includes three layers of strainer, three layers of strainer are outer layer conduction gauze, middle insulation gauze, inner layer conductive gauze respectively, outer layer, inner layer conductive gauze connect the positive and negative electrode of power supply respectively, so that outer layer, inner layer conductive gauze form the positive and negative electrode of Electrostatic Absorption.Present invention adjustment air outlet structure of air conditioner, effect is good, and can be effectively saved space, ensures effective air-out area in air port;The present invention is reasonable in design, handsome in appearance, effectively reduces cost.

In the present invention, diaphragm plate, vertical clapboard longitude and latitude interlaced arrangement form some sub-boxes, and high score is equipped with each sub-box
Sub- water-absorbing resin, can absorb to the water that is carried in air conditioning exhausting or from in-car water.Hydroscopic high-molecular resin is a kind of
Typical functional high molecule material, it can absorb its own weight hundreds times, even thousands of times of water, and have very strong water conservation
Ability, super strength water absorbent or high water-retaining agent so it is otherwise known as.When in-car air themperature is high or relatively dry, macromolecule is inhaled
Water-resin keeps less drying shrinkage form, and when absorbing moisture, hydroscopic high-molecular resin absorbs the moisture in air or splashes down
Moisture on baffle and expand, play the role of water suction, waterproof, when when in-car air themperature is high or relatively dry, macromolecule
Water-absorbing resin progressively dehydration, comes back to the state of drying shrinkage.
Outer layer, inner layer conductive gauze are connected by connector with the positive and negative electrode of driving plate respectively, and by driving plate power supply with
Control, so that outer layer, inner layer conductive gauze form the positive and negative electrode of Electrostatic Absorption.Inside and outside layer conduction gauze is by intermediate insulation
Gauze is isolated, and avoids short circuit.
In the present invention, the mechanism of action of Electrostatic Absorption is:Negatively charged dust in air, first by outer layer positively charged
The conductive gauze of lotus is adsorbed;Uncharged dust, electric charge, like charges phase can be produced when by strainer because of sensing
Reprimand, xenogenesis electric charge are attracting, so as to be adsorbed by conductive gauze;Positively charged particle in air, when passing through gauze, first
Repelled by the positively charged conductive gauze of outer layer, even if particle kinetic energy is larger, repulsion can be overcome, also can be negatively charged by internal layer
Conductive gauze adsorbed.Similarly there is the phenomenon that identical charges repel each other, there is a natural attraction between the sexes when air is outdoor from interior flow direction.
